Off Mic With Ben Cox: Making Life Changes for the Better

bencox2A new week, a new column. Seems that I am doing a lot of new things lately. This year, my life has changed quite drastically. I am newly single, and living on my own for the first time in well over a decade. So I decided that I was going to make some changes in my life, to better myself. (And if I’m totally honest, make myself a bit more presentable since I was eventually going to have to try to attract someone of the opposite sex for the first time since college!)

**This is not a “Learn to eat healthy by doing what I did” column. I promise!**

One of the first things I did was start drinking more water. I get up rather early on a daily basis for the morning show, and I usually need a little energy in the morning as you’d imagine. Well, I tallied it up, and I was drinking between 5 and 8 cans of soda per day! That’s on average a half a 12 pack poured down my gullet daily, and I’m no nutritionist (duh!) but that’s not a good thing. So I started in on the bottled water, allowing myself 1, maybe 2 cans of my beloved Dr Pepper a day. I started getting compliments, and so I assume it’s working!

Another thing I have done is I’ve started eating breakfast at home more. It’s super easy to swing through a drive-thru and pick up some greasy breakfast goodness as I head in to work, but it’s again, not good for me, not to mention expensive after a while! (I’ll admit, when we got 2 fast food places that were open 24 hours, it was a moment of rejoicing for me!) So I have started making sure I have cereal, eggs, Pop Tarts, etc for mornings. Yes, I eat Pop Tarts. You do too, so don’t judge!

I have started trying to expand my palate, as well. With the help of a certain lady friend (seems like the waters paid off!) I have been exploring different foods. A little timidly to be honest, but 6 months ago if the term “Veggie-Bake” appeared on a menu somewhere, I’d either turn the page looking for chicken fried steak, or go someplace else. Now it’s another item on the “Stuff I’ll eat” list. I was never a veggie eater, much to my mothers chagrin, but I am starting to give it a whirl, and guess what? Mom was right, I tried them, and I do kinda like them! (Except green beans. Those things are vile!)

I’ve been saying yes to a lot of things that I would normally have been ambivalent to in the past, and it is paying off. I like this “new” stuff, I think I’ll keep trying it.

Ben Cox is the morning show host of “Ben Cox in the Morning” on KQBZ, 96.9 FM in Brownwood Texas. He reports from the sidelines at every Early Longhorn game, and is the new in-stadium voice of the Howard Payne Yellowjackets football team. Ben is also an event DJ for weddings, parties and the like.
